Plan on going to the dentist regularly. You should go get your teeth inspected and cleaned at least twice a year. If your teeth hurt or if you notice anything unusual, go to your dentist as soon as possible. Find a good health insurance to cover your visits to the dentist.



Do not forget to remove plaque from your teeth when flossing. You should place the floss at the bottom of the tooth and gently pull it so it scrapes the plaque off your tooth. Do this for each tooth before focusing on cleaning the space between your teeth with floss.

Brush teeth gently. While it may seem like the best way to keep teeth clean is by brushing hard, it isn't true. Brushing too hard or with bristles that are too hard can cause pain, irritation, gum recession, and eventually loose teeth. To prevent this, use a brush with soft nylon bristles and use gentle, circular brushing motions when brushing.

Dental hygiene is essential, even when you don't have natural teeth. In as much as others brush their physical teeth, you need to be certain that just as often you brush any dentures you have. Brushing your tongue is as important, and you should use a special tongue scraper, or your toothbrush, to eliminate the bacteria that cause foul breath.

Brush your teeth both in the morning and in the evening. Take your time. Many people simply go through the motions quickly and don't do an efficient job. Try timing yourself to make sure that you get your teeth very clean. If you have to, sing the ABC song in your head, and don't stop brushing until the song is over.

If you have gum inflammation or you are susceptible to it, it is important that you avoid hot foods and drinks. These foods and beverages only cause gum inflammation and irritate problems you already have. If this is a problem for you, stick to either cool or warm foods and beverages.

Brush your teeth for about two minutes. Focus on every tooth. Begin near your gums and the proceed to work on the entire tooth. Don't damage your gums and teeth with harsh brushing. If your gums hurt while you brush your teeth, choose a softer toothbrush.

If you have a dentist phobia, you are not alone. One great way you can address this fear is to understand that technology has come a long way in recent years. These days, modern dentistry has literally made visiting your dentist painless. Make sure to tell yourself this often so as to make the entire visit easier.

If you are afraid of needles, discuss sedation dentistry with your dentist before having any major work done. Sedation dentistry allows you to take a small pill that helps you to relax before your appointment. It is safe for most individuals, and it can make a dental visit much less stressful.

Always remember to brush the inner surfaces of your teeth as well as the outer surfaces that you can see. Just because you can't see the back surfaces, doesn't mean that they don;t need brushing. Cavities can form in the back surfaces and you might not notice them until they get big enough to feel with your tongue or become visible in the font.

You must floss after you brush. Flossing gets rid of the residual food particles between your teeth and gums that can calcify if they remain between your teeth. This is how tartar develops. By flossing daily, you prevent plaque build-up that can create problems for you if it is left on your teeth.

Brush your teeth in a circular motion at a 45 degree angle. Some people brush up and down or side to side, but it is much better to do it in a gentle circular fashion. Hold the brush as if you're holding a pen or pencil, to avoid doing it too hard.

Teach your child to brush by modeling proper brushing yourself. Every night, stand in front of the mirror together and have him imitate the way you brush. By his observing you, your child will learn the proper brushing techniques. The same method can be applied to flossing as you model for him how to floss properly.
